Question:

Like so many others', my dash has started to crack. Not too bad right now say maybe 8 inches towards passenger from the defrost vent. Before I shell out the bucks to replace it (don't like coverlay, thanks) I had a thought. I've made many rounded/odd shaped sub boxes and covered them with vinyl.

If I removed the dash and reinforced/repaired the crack, do you think covering it with an OEM color match vinyl would hold up or fit when re-installed? Getting the vinyl is no problem, used it on the custom sub box I made for the truck ... perfect color and grain match.

So?
